Published on March 17, 2015, “Christian Laettner Says Gay Slurs Hurtful While He Was At Duke” was the most popular story on Big Gay News. OutSports reports that in 1992 rumors that Christian Laettner was gay spread because of three factors: he was a very good-looking "pretty boy," vain enough to fix his hair during a game; he made women swoon, and this made other men jealous. He also was the best player on a great Duke team from 1989-92. Fans came to hate the team for its greatness. Laettner was the face of the team and opposing fans needed something to fuel their hate. Gay slurs were the order of the day. Chants included the words faggot and homosexual. Now 45-year-old Laettner is married with three children. Published on September 4, 2015, “First Gay Film To Show In China Theaters” was the second most popular story on Big Gay News. GayStarNews reports that “Seek McCartney” will become the first gay film to show in Chinese theaters later this year. Director Wang Chao applauded the decision of the censors to allow the film to be shown in its entirety after a year was spent in deliberating over the Chinese/French co-produced feature which stars popular singer Han Geng and acclaimed actor Jérémie Elkaïm. It was only in 2010 that Chinese media watchdogs removed homosexuality from its list of content that is considered to be pornographic and vulgar.
